> I have problem with my new laptop Acer Aspire 5102 WLMi which has AMD
> Turion™ 64 X2 dual-core TL-50 1.6 GHz with 1.5 GB of ram.
>
> I'm running i386 6.2-RC1 upgraded to 6.2-PRELEASE via RELENG6 tag
> since I don't have more than 4 GB of ram.
>
> 1. The FreeBSD can't detect the builtin wlan chip which is Broadcom
> BCM 4318 Rev 2.
>
You need to use the Windows NDIS driver to use the Broadcom Wireless adapter.

You just need to download the driver from Acer's web site, and then
use ndisgen to build the kernel module.
